Description:
Pittsburgh, Pennsylvania: University of Pittsburgh Press, 1987. Brand New in perfect condition. Bright, clean, square and tight. Sharp corners. NO rubbing. NO fading. NO owner's name or bookplate. NO remainder mark. The standard bibliography of F. Scott Fitzgerald. First Printing of the 1987 Revised Edition. Fully descriptive in the Soho style. Illustrated with photos of most first edition dust jackets, title and copyright pages. Identifies all editions published in the United States and England through 1985. Also described are pamphlets, magazines, keepsakes, interviews, films, etc. Another fine reference from the Pittsburgh Series in Bibliography. Bound in the original gilt-stamped blue cloth.. First Printing of the Revised Edition. Hardcover. New/No jacket, as issued. 8vo. xix, 481pp. Great Packaging, Fast Shipping.
